Top 5 Maze Games on Android in Central America, Q2 2021

During the second quarter of 2021, the maze game genre on Android platforms in Central America showcased varied trends in downloads, revenue, and user engagement. According to Sensor Tower data, the following insights highlight the performance of the top five maze games during this period.

Diggy's Adventure: Puzzle Tomb from Pixel Federation Games experienced fluctuations in weekly revenue, starting at approximately $325 and gradually decreasing to $118 by the end of June. Downloads saw a significant drop from 3.7K in late March to as low as 48 in early June, before rebounding to 707 by the end of the quarter. The game's active user base also faced a decline from 44.5K to 36.3K.

Mazes & More, published by Maple Media, maintained a low revenue stream, peaking at $19 in mid-April. However, downloads exhibited a resurgence, growing from 25.4K at the start of the quarter to 25.1K by the end. Active users mirrored this trend, climbing from 41.8K to 38.8K over the same period.

The Maze: Puzzle and Relaxing Game by Infinity Games, Lda showed minimal revenue generation, with a slight rise in June reaching $13. Downloads initially increased from 2.6K to 12.3K by the end of May, before tapering to 4.8K. Active users followed a similar pattern, peaking at 20.8K and then decreasing to 10.5K.

For G30 - A Memory Maze by Ivan Kovalov, both revenue and downloads remained modest. Revenue reached a high of $7 in early May, while downloads fluctuated slightly, peaking at 22 by early June.

Lastly, Pango One Road: logical maze from Studio Pango displayed minimal revenue activity, with occasional peaks at $4. Downloads remained low, with a slight increase to 31 in late June.
